Economic Mobility Programs Manager

Way Finders is a Top Workplaces for Nonprofit organization named as an employer of choice because our employees said so!

At Way Finders we are passionately invested in lifting up the regions people places and systems. Though our team performs a wide variety of functions we are united by our shared mission: to build and advocate for a thriving region; to improve the stability and economic mobility of families and individuals; and to develop and manage a robust range of safe affordable housing options.

Interested in joining our team of dedicated professionals Way Finders is currently seeking an Economic Mobility Programs (EMP) Manager . The EMP Manager supports our mission through dynamic management and supervision of the Economic Mobility Programs (EMPs) within the Rental Assistance department and by ensuring quality services are provided to those served.

Responsibilities include:
Oversee all EMPs ensuring that quality services are provided to clients in a timely fashion
Oversee the accurate and timely collection and maintenance of database records and statistics
Produce and analyze reports to meet contractual obligations and other internal reporting requirements; proactively recommend improvements based on data
Maintain update and share resource materials on educational and training opportunities and social services listings
Provide technical guidance training and assistance to staff within and across departments on program guidelines processes resource availability and in the resolution of complex matters
Conduct home and fieldwork visits as necessary
Establish and maintain strong collaborative relationships with staff (including across departments) community groups funding sources constituents and stakeholders
Proactively identify and inform supervisor/leadership of any issues that may adversely affect the program department or organization
Represent the organization in community meetings with social service and legislative groups; participate in state-wide community and agency meetings including as point person
Remain current with housing assistance trends and services to ensure maximum benefit to clients

Supervisory responsibilities include:
Set effective and achievable training plans for new staff members; evaluate and make process improvements based on feedback
Evaluate and provide timely feedback to staff on performance-related matters; assess staff members strengths and developmental needs; implement performance plans to ensure the development and/or maintenance of necessary skills
Hire new/replacement staff in an efficient manner following recruiting process guidelines
Those directly and indirectly supervised may include program staff and temporary workers

Requirements include:
5 years progressively responsible equivalent experience in housing social services or a related role; a combination of experience plus a Bachelors degree may be a substitute
1 year in a supervisory or lead role
Preference for case management experience
Counseling and assessment skills
Proficiency with Microsoft Office applications and comfort learning new technologies
Advanced organizational skills with a high degree of accuracy and attention to detail plus the ability to reprioritize
Ability to work both independently and as a member of a team with the capacity to communicate and mentor effectively including in group settings
Ability to travel as necessitated by the program
Ability to obtain and retain valid certifications (training provided)
Bilingual (Spanish/English) written and verbal skills appreciated but not required
